黑客专用编程术语是什么
-
黑客专用编程术语是指在黑客社区或者黑客文化中常用的一些特定的编程术语和术语缩写。这些术语通常用于描述黑客技术、攻击手法、网络安全工具和方法等方面。
以下是一些常见的黑客专用编程术语:
- Exploit(漏洞利用):指利用计算机系统或者软件中的安全漏洞,获取非法访问权限或者控制目标系统的过程。
- Vulnerability(漏洞):指计算机系统或者软件中存在的安全漏洞,可能被黑客利用。
- Firewall(防火墙):是一种网络安全设备,用于监控和控制网络通信,阻止未经授权的访问。
- Trojan Horse(木马):指一种伪装成正常程序或文件,实际上包含恶意代码的软件。
- Rootkit(根工具包):指恶意软件,用于隐藏黑客的活动和存在,常用于绕过安全监控。
- Backdoor(后门):指在系统或者软件中设置的未经授权的访问通道,黑客可以通过后门绕过正常的认证和防护。
- Buffer Overflow(缓冲区溢出):指程序接收输入时,超出预定缓冲区大小,导致越界访问内存,可能造成系统崩溃或者被黑客利用。
- Brute Force(暴力破解):一种尝试所有可能的密码组合,以找到正确密码的攻击方法。
- SQL Injection(SQL注入):一种利用Web应用程序对数据库的操作中未能对用户输入数据进行正确过滤的漏洞来执行恶意SQL语句的攻击方式。
- Phishing(钓鱼):指通过伪造合法的电子通信,如伪造的电子邮件或网站,骗取个人敏感信息的攻击手法。
这些黑客专用编程术语在黑客社区中广泛使用,具有特定的含义和用法。了解这些术语有助于理解黑客行为、网络攻击和保护自身信息安全的重要性。然而,需要强调的是,使用这些术语进行非法活动是违法的,并且会受到法律追究。
1年前 -
黑客在编程领域使用一些特定的术语来描述和讨论他们的技术和工具。这些术语有助于黑客之间的交流,以及在黑客社区中共享知识和经验。下面是一些常见的黑客专用编程术语:
-
0day:指的是软件或操作系统中已知但未被修复的漏洞。黑客经常寻找和利用0day漏洞来获取非授权访问和控制目标系统。
-
Exploit:是指利用软件或系统中的漏洞来执行恶意代码或操作的程序或脚本。黑客使用Exploit来攻击目标系统并获取非授权访问权限。
-
Shellcode:是一种用于利用软件或系统漏洞的低级别程序代码。它通常用于在目标系统中运行恶意代码,并为黑客提供对系统的远程访问权限。
-
Rootkit:是一种恶意软件,它用于隐藏黑客对受感染计算机的访问和操作。Rootkit可以修改操作系统的核心组件和配置文件,以逃避常规的安全检查和检测工具。
-
Phishing:是一种网络欺诈技术,黑客使用虚假的网站或电子邮件来骗取用户的敏感信息,如用户名、密码和银行账户信息。这种技术常用于钓鱼攻击和社交工程攻击。
-
Botnet:是由黑客控制的一组已被感染的计算机(称为僵尸网络)。黑客可以远程控制这些僵尸计算机,同时利用它们进行大规模的网络攻击,如分布式拒绝服务攻击(DDoS)。
-
Payload:是黑客通过Exploit或其他攻击手段传递给目标系统的恶意代码。Payload可以是任何进行恶意操作的代码,如创建后门、窃取敏感信息或损坏目标系统。
-
Reverse Engineering:是指从软件或系统的已编译二进制代码中逆向推导出其源代码的过程。黑客经常使用逆向工程来分析软件或系统的漏洞,并开发相应的Exploit或其他攻击代码。
-
Social Engineering:是一种使用心理技巧和操纵,通过欺骗和胁迫来获取目标的机密信息或访问权限的攻击方法。黑客利用社交工程来获取目标的个人信息、密码或其他敏感信息。
-
Keylogger:是一种恶意软件,用于记录用户在受感染计算机上键入的所有按键。黑客使用Keylogger来窃取用户的密码、用户名和其他敏感信息。
1年前 -
-
黑客专用编程术语是指在黑客文化及黑客行为中常用的、特定的编程术语。这些术语通常是为了简化和隐蔽黑客活动,并与传统的编程术语有所区别。下面将介绍一些常见的黑客专用编程术语。
-
“脚本小子”(Script Kiddie):指那些缺乏真正技术能力,只会使用现成黑客工具和脚本的人。
-
“木马”(Trojan):指一种隐藏在合法程序中的恶意代码,可以在用户不知情的情况下获取敏感信息或者控制系统。
-
“拒绝服务攻击”(DDoS):指通过向目标服务器发送大量无效请求,使其无法正常提供服务的攻击行为。
-
“黑客工具包”(Hacking Toolkit):指一系列用于执行黑客攻击的软件、工具和脚本的集合。
-
“端口扫描”(Port Scanning):指通过扫描目标计算机的端口,以确定哪些端口处于开放状态,从而寻找潜在的漏洞。
-
“漏洞利用”(Exploiting):指利用系统或应用程序中的安全漏洞,获取未经授权的访问权限的行为。
-
“社交工程”(Social Engineering):指通过欺骗、操纵和误导目标用户,以获取敏感信息或者获取系统访问权限的技术手段。
-
“远程执行代码”(Remote Code Execution):指通过利用远程服务器上的漏洞,将恶意代码注入到目标系统中,并在目标系统上执行。
-
“键盘记录器”(Keylogger):指一种可以记录用户在计算机上输入的所有按键的恶意程序。
-
“反向外壳”(Reverse Shell):指黑客在目标系统上运行的一个命令行界面,用于远程控制目标系统。
以上只是一些常见的黑客专用编程术语,黑客文化和技术一直在不断发展和变化,新的术语也会不断出现。了解这些术语对于提高网络安全意识和保护个人隐私非常重要。
1年前 -